    Cost

    If you're suffering from ADHD A diagnosis from a professional will help you access the help you require. You can get treatment privately or via NHS referral. Many patients opt to pay for an assessment privately because the NHS can be slow. This could save you money as well as time, but it is important to ensure that the person who conducts your evaluation has the right qualifications. A GP is not qualified to assess ADHD. It is therefore important to speak with a psychiatrist or psychologist.

    A private ADHD assessment typically costs between PS500 to PS800 which includes consultation time as well as a report and trial of the medication. In the course of the assessment, you will meet with a neurobehavioural psychiatrist who specializes in ADHD. They will discuss your symptoms, your mental health history, and family history. They will also make recommendations for non-medical treatments. The assessment can last up to an hour and you can choose the most appropriate medication for your requirements.

    Depending on the provider you choose, a private ADHD assessment may include a face-to-face consultation or video or telephonic follow-up. It's worth checking with the provider to see their policy on this. Certain providers require the submission of a GP letter of referral, while others don't. If your GP will not refer you to a specialist it is possible to find a new GP especially when you are interested in an agreement to share care with your medication.

    Many people are willing to pay for a private ADHD diagnosis because the NHS can take up to five years to conduct an assessment. This is due to the fact that there are so many patients on the waiting lists for assessments, and it's difficult to deal with the wait. A diagnosis from a doctor will allow them to access help and treatment, which can improve their lives.

    In England the GPs have the legal right to refer adults for an ADHD assessment with any service they prefer, as long as the provider is registered as doing NHS assessments in their area. This is referred to as Right to Choose and it can often reduce waiting time for assessments. However the GP must still be able to accept the referral.

    The NHS is in crisis. Since 2009, funding in adult ADHD services has been cut by nearly PS70 million. The rotas of psychiatrists who assess adults are full, and there is an enormous mismatch between the demand and the capacity. This has led to a plethora of shortcuts, from online assessments to bogus clinics like the ones that are featured in Panorama.
